Life story

Life story

Joan Marie Sams was born in April 1913 in Worthing, Sussex, the daughter of Edith Holness and William John, a dairyman and fruit grower. She died on the 6th September, 1916 at 'Moro', St. Michael's Road and was buried in Heene Cemetery, where her paternal grandparents, are also buried.
